Capio Lundby Specialist Hospital is located at Wieselgrensplatsen, less than 10 minutes by public transport from central Gothenburg. The new Hisingsbron bridge also makes it easy to walk and cycle here. Through a comprehensive care agreement with Västra Götalandsregionen, we provide specialist healthcare in dialysis/kidney medicine, surgery, medicine, psychiatry, ophthalmology, ENT, and an operating unit for day surgery. We have about 200 employees who together form a small and efficient organization with high competence and short decision-making paths. The hospital is characterized by a consistent quality mindset and a strong patient focus with good continuity and high availability. We are therefore particularly proud that our patients give us the highest ratings in the latest patient surveys regarding our responsiveness!

About us

The Day Surgery Unit at Capio Lundby Specialist Hospital is a small and personal unit that provides close and accessible care with a focus on quality and patient safety. We operate on both pediatric and adult patients within the specialties of general surgery, ENT, and ophthalmology. The unit consists of three operating rooms, a sterile unit, and a pre- and post-operative recovery unit. Our team includes anesthetic nurses, operating room nurses, ICU nurses, nursing assistants, and anesthesiologists.
